The Natural Cooling Power of Trees
One of the biggest ways trees help reduce energy costs is by providing shade. During warm weather, sunlight hitting a home’s roof, windows, and exterior walls can dramatically increase indoor temperatures. This heat buildup forces air conditioning systems to work harder to keep the interior cool.
Large shade trees can block a significant amount of direct sunlight before it reaches your home. When a tree’s canopy spreads over a roof, patio, or windows, it prevents much of that heat from entering the building in the first place. As a result, indoor spaces stay cooler and the air conditioning system doesn’t have to run as frequently.
Shade is particularly valuable during the afternoon when the sun is strongest. Homes that have trees on the south or west side of the property often experience noticeably cooler indoor temperatures during the hottest parts of the day. Over time, this reduction in heat exposure can lead to meaningful savings on energy bills.
Trees Cool the Air Around Your Home
In addition to blocking sunlight, trees also help cool the surrounding air through a natural process called evapotranspiration. Trees release water vapor from their leaves, which cools the air around them in much the same way that perspiration cools the human body.
Because of this process, areas with trees are often significantly cooler than areas covered by pavement or buildings. Neighborhoods with abundant tree cover frequently experience lower temperatures compared to urban areas with limited vegetation.
This natural cooling effect benefits homeowners by reducing the overall heat around the property. When the outdoor environment is cooler, less heat enters the home, and cooling systems do not need to work as hard to maintain comfortable indoor temperatures.
Reducing Heat From Hard Surfaces
Hard surfaces such as driveways, sidewalks, patios, and roads absorb and store heat throughout the day. As these surfaces warm up, they radiate heat into the surrounding air and nearby buildings. This effect is often referred to as the “urban heat island” phenomenon.
Trees can help counteract this problem by shading these surfaces and preventing them from absorbing as much heat. When trees are planted near driveways or paved areas, they reduce surface temperatures and help keep the surrounding environment cooler.
This cooling effect can make outdoor areas more comfortable while also reducing the amount of heat that reaches your home. Even a few strategically placed trees can help create a noticeably cooler microclimate around a property.
How Trees Help Lower Heating Costs in Winter
While trees are widely known for their cooling benefits, they can also play an important role in reducing heating costs during the winter months.
Cold winds can strip warmth away from a home by increasing heat loss through walls, windows, and small openings around doors. Evergreen trees planted strategically around a property can serve as natural windbreaks, reducing the impact of harsh winter winds.
When strong winds are blocked or slowed by a row of evergreen trees, the air around the home becomes calmer and warmer. This reduces heat loss and helps the building maintain a more stable indoor temperature.
Homes that are protected by natural wind barriers often require less heating during the winter, which helps lower energy consumption and reduce heating costs.
Protecting Outdoor Cooling Equipment
Another way trees help reduce energy costs is by protecting outdoor air conditioning units. HVAC systems operate more efficiently when they are shaded and protected from extreme heat.
When an outdoor unit is exposed to direct sunlight for long periods, it must work harder to release heat from the system. By providing shade, nearby trees can help keep the surrounding air cooler, allowing the system to function more efficiently.
However, it is important to maintain adequate space around HVAC equipment so that airflow is not restricted. Proper placement ensures that the system benefits from shade without limiting ventilation.
Strategic Tree Placement Matters
The energy-saving benefits of trees depend heavily on where they are planted. Simply planting trees randomly around a property may not provide the same level of efficiency as a carefully planned landscape design.
Large deciduous trees are typically most effective when planted on the south or west sides of a home. These locations help block intense afternoon sunlight during the summer months. Deciduous trees lose their leaves during the fall, which allows sunlight to reach the home during winter when warmth from the sun is beneficial.
Evergreen trees, on the other hand, are ideal for blocking winter winds. Planting them along the north or northwest side of a property helps shield the home from cold seasonal winds.
By combining both types of trees, homeowners can create a balanced landscape that provides cooling in summer and protection in winter.
Choosing the Right Trees for Energy Efficiency
Selecting the right tree species is just as important as choosing the right location. Trees with wide canopies provide the most effective shade, while dense evergreen varieties offer better wind protection.
Many homeowners choose large shade trees such as oak, maple, elm, or sycamore because they develop broad canopies that cover a large area as they mature. These trees can dramatically reduce sunlight exposure on roofs and windows.
For wind protection, evergreen trees like pine, spruce, fir, or arborvitae are excellent options. Because they retain their foliage year-round, they provide consistent protection from winter winds.

Frequently Asked Questions
How much can trees reduce home energy costs?
Strategically placed trees can reduce cooling costs by as much as 10–30 percent depending on climate, tree size, and the layout of the property.
How long does it take for trees to provide energy savings?
Young trees may begin providing shade within a few years, but mature trees offer the greatest energy-saving benefits once their canopy becomes larger.
Do trees help reduce air conditioning use?
Yes. Trees that shade roofs, windows, and outdoor spaces can significantly reduce indoor temperatures, which reduces the need for air conditioning.
What types of trees are best for energy savings?
Large deciduous trees are ideal for providing summer shade, while evergreen trees are best for blocking winter winds.
Can small yards still benefit from trees?
Even smaller trees or ornamental varieties can provide valuable shade and cooling benefits, especially when placed strategically near windows or patios.
Should trees be planted close to the house?
Trees should be planted at a safe distance from the home to avoid root or structural issues. In most cases, large shade trees should be planted about 15 to 30 feet away from the house.
